Episode 6 – Sarah Livingston

Sarah recently graduated from Michigan Tech with a degree in Chemical Engineering. She is nearing her first year working as a project engineer in the manufacturing industry. She shares her experiences and perspectives on college, entrance into the job market and how the number of women going into engineering is changing.

Acronyms and Definitions

Diff EQ – Differential Equations – The study of differential equations consists of the study of their solutions (the set of functions that satisfy each equation), and of the properties of their solutions. Only the simplest differential equations are solvable by explicit formulas; however, many properties of solutions of a given differential equation may be determined without computing them exactly. AP – Advanced Placement – a program in the United States and Canada created by the College Board which offers college-level curricula and examinations to high school students. American colleges and universities may grant placement and course credit to students who obtain high scores on the examinations. The AP curriculum for each of the various subjects is created for the College Board by a panel of experts and college-level educators in that field of study. (Wikipedia)
